PROFIL KESULITAN PEMECAHAN MASALAH MATEMATIKA BERDASARKAN TEORI POLYA PADA MATERI BILANGAN

Hanum Hanum Maulida, Rahmad Bustanul Anwar, Swaditya Rizki, Dwi Rahmawati

Abstract


This study aims to find out the difficulty profile of solving mathematical problems based on Polya theory. This study uses a qualitative descriptive approach. The subjects in this study were class VII students at SMP Negeri 9 Metro. Research data collection techniques use instruments in the form of math problem solving tests and interviews. The question used as many as 5 questions. The result of this study is to know the difficulty of students in solving mathematical problems based on polya stages. Based on the results of analysis of tests and interviews, the difficulties experienced by students are, (1) difficulty in understanding the intent of the question, less precise in writing down what is known and asked, and less thorough in reading the question; (2) difficulty planning the steps to be used as well as the low ability of students in understanding the problem; (3) difficulty in decreasing number operations, incapable of counting operations, and less conscientious habits in working; (4) do not know how to double check the answer and the habit of not re-checking the answer, and is not precise in determining the answer and making the final conclusion.
